Materials | Bamboo | Rattan | Nylon |
Description | Circular lid of a fish trap. Basket itself has a small neck and big body; base is square. At the top opening there is a stick that can be removed. Uniform style of weaving, except for immediately before the middle where the basket size begins to change and the weave is not as tight. At the bottom on the side is a small opening and attached inside with string are very small pieces of wood. Staked in deep and flowing water with the hole away from flow. Bran used as bait during September and October. |
